Jrod has been wrung up like 4 times on pitches that were well off the plate? Maybe 5? It's been insane. But I love that he's still taking pitches he should despite those egregious calls. He's only been on base like 4 times? and has two steals. He's going to be must see TV for at least most of this year. But... he's a rookie and will have AB's and fielding errors that reflect that.

I had a coworker who was expecting him to hit near .300 this year and of course I told him to stop being a noob. My take was if he hit .260+ maybe 18-19 HR, and north of 60 RBI he'd have a fairly solid year. Anything above that is a bonus, and anything below that doesn't mean he's a bust. My coworker isn't alone though. He's got lofty goals by some that will be nearly impossible to live up to.

I still just don't trust that the organization, and skip specifically, to manage them correctly. Servais is so bad at managing the bullpen, but has left batters in situations that prolong slumps vs protecting them from their own mental blocks. I get way more frustrated watching his lack of basic management than I do any losing streaks for the team. Especially when it is obvious to all of us when some losses have to be squarely on him.
